全面解析TPWallet浏览器调试技巧及工具使用指南

              发布时间:2026-03-01 23:18:47
              ## 什么是TPWallet?

              TPWallet是一款基于区块链技术的数字钱包,旨在为用户提供安全、便捷的加密货币存储和管理服务。伴随着加密货币的飞速发展,TPWallet逐渐成为许多用户的选择,尤其是在交易和管理各类数字资产时。为了使开发者能够更好地集成和调试与TPWallet相关的应用,了解浏览器调试工具的使用显得尤为重要。

              ## 为何需要调试TPWallet?

              在开发与TPWallet相关的应用程序时,调试是一项必不可少的任务。调试可以帮助开发者发现并修复代码中的错误、性能以及提升用户体验。我们在使用TPWallet时,可能会遇到不同的问题,如交易延迟、功能异常等,这时使用浏览器调试工具就显得尤为重要。

              通过调试工具,开发者不仅可以查看应用的调用状态,还可以追踪各种请求的返回结果,从而快速定位问题。此外,调试也能够帮助开发者了解与区块链交互的过程,确保所有交易的准确性和安全性。

              ## TPWallet调试的基本步骤

              以下是调试TPWallet的基本步骤,这些步骤可以帮助开发者更好地使用开发者工具进行调试:

              1. **打开开发者工具** 在现代浏览器中,通常按下F12或者右键点击页面选择“检查”可以打开开发者工具。 2. **监控网络请求** 进入“网络”选项卡,能够监控所有经过浏览器的网络请求,包括与TPWallet相关的API调用。 3. **查看控制台信息** 控制台部分能实时显示JavaScript的错误信息和日志记录,方便开发者分析代码状况。 4. **使用源代码调试功能** 在源代码选项卡中,开发者可以设置断点,逐步执行代码,查看变量的实时状态。 5. **分析性能** 在“性能”选项卡中,可以记录和分析应用的性能,帮助找到造成延迟的因素。 ## 使用调试工具的技巧

              在调试TPWallet时,掌握一些使用调试工具的技巧能够大幅提升效率:

              - **利用过滤器** 网络请求中可能会有很多数据,通过使用过滤器可以只关注与TPWallet相关的请求。 - **为API请求添加时间戳** 在进行调试时,可以添加时间戳到API请求中,这样可以帮助追踪请求的响应时间。 - **记录重现步骤** 如果在某个步骤中出现了问题,记录下重现步骤并进行逐步调试可以更快找到问题根源。 - **使用Chrome的 Lighthouse 工具** 该工具能分析网站的性能和最佳实践,对于提升TPWallet相关应用的性能非常有效。 ## 可能的相关问题 ### 1. TPWallet的跨域问题如何解决?

              跨域问题常常出现在浏览器对安全策略的限制下,尤其是在进行API调用时。对于TPWallet的开发者来说,可以通过以下几个方式来解决跨域

              - **使用CORS(跨域资源共享)** 这是现代浏览器支持的方式,服务端需要在响应头中设置相应的CORS规则,以允许特定源进行访问。 - **JSONP** 在某些情况下,可以使用JSONP作为一种跨域访问的替代方法,通过动态添加